Lifting the Vale

  • 1 of 22: Once your Fame stat is 10 or higher, wait for an hour or two anywhere inside Bruma to get Tolgan to approach you.
  • 2 of 22: He'll say the countess wants to see you, and will give you a 25-gold incentive to go talk to her.
  • 3 of 22: Find her in Castle Bruma's Great Hall during the day and talk to her about "Draconian Madstone," "Pale Pass," and then "Draconian Madstone" again.
  • 4 of 22: She'll send you after the madstone, giving you a key, a map, and a translation of an Akaviri messenger's old diary.
  • 5 of 22: The diary mentions a Dragonclaw Rock and a "sentinel" of some kind, and these are both shown on the map.
  • 6 of 22: Start by going to Dragonclaw Rock (location 13 on the Jerall and Valus Mountains map).
  • 7 of 22: From there, head west to find the giant sentinel statue, then go north a bit to find the entrance to Serpent's Trail.
  • 8 of 22: It's a fairly standard cave-style dungeon with critters and ogres in it, so make your way through it to get to a door to the Pale Pass area.
  • 9 of 22: Follow the Pale Pass road along, fighting or dodging ogres, until you reach the old fort called Mouth of the Serpent.
  • 10 of 22: Go in through the fort's main door and fight your way through its undead defenders until you reach the door to the NW that leads to the Eyes of the Serpent.
  • 11 of 22: It's a fairly small area with two doors that lead to the Fangs of the Serpent.
  • 12 of 22: In it, find the turn handle on the floor near the raised bridges and use it to lower them so you can go across and get to the door to the Venom of the Serpent.
  • 13 of 22: In there, head forward to find a ghost named Akaviri Commander Mishaxhi.
  • 14 of 22: If you got the Akaviri orders from the Serpent's Trail cave earlier, you can talk to Mishaxhi and hand the orders over in order to get him to leave peacefully. Otherwise, you have to fight him.
  • 15 of 22: Either way, the NW wall in the commander's area will open.
  • 16 of 22: Go through it and grab the Draconian Madstone from the small, fancy pedestal it's on.
  • 17 of 22: When you're through looking for other treasure, go through the nearby door to the Scales of the Serpent.
  • 18 of 22: Use the turn handle that's near the raised bridges to lower them, then drop carefully down onto them.
  • 19 of 22: Find the nearby door to the Fangs of the Serpent, then return to the Eyes of the Serpent and then the Mouth of the Serpent.
  • 20 of 22: You can fast-travel back to Castle Bruma as soon as you're back in the Pale Pass area (if there aren't any ogres left alive nearby), but you might first want to participate in a little "key chain" treasure hunt.
  • 21 of 22: Turn the madstone over to the countess to get the Ring of the Vipereye.
  • 22 of 22: TIP: If your Sneak and Security skills are up to it, you can steal back the Draconian Madstone from the display case to the left of the throne. You can steal other valuable Akaviri artifacts from other display cases, but don't take the Akaviri Orders -- they're worth 250 gold, but you'll never be able to sell or drop them (unless you use the Declassifying Quest Items procedure on them).
